
Building trust with your audience is crucial for the success of any financial blog. When readers trust you, they are more likely to follow your advice, return to your blog, and recommend it to others. Trust is especially important in the financial niche, where people seek reliable information to make significant decisions about their money. Here are some key strategies to help you build and maintain trust with your financial blog audience.
1. Provide Accurate and Reliable Information
Accuracy is the foundation of trust. Ensure that all the information you share on your blog is accurate, up-to-date, and well-researched. Here’s how you can achieve this:
a. Research Thoroughly
Before writing any post, conduct thorough research from reputable sources. This includes academic journals, government publications, and respected financial websites.
b. Cite Your Sources
Always cite your sources to give credit and allow readers to verify the information. This adds credibility to your content.
c. Update Regularly
Financial information can change quickly. Regularly update your blog posts to ensure that your audience is getting the most current information.
2. Be Transparent
Transparency is key to building trust. Be open about your intentions, affiliations, and any potential conflicts of interest.

b. Be Honest About Risks
When discussing financial products or services, be honest about the potential risks involved. This shows that you care about your readers’ well-being and are not just trying to make a sale.
3. Engage with Your Audience
Engaging with your audience helps build a sense of community and trust. Here are some ways to do this:
a. Respond to Comments
Take the time to respond to comments on your blog. Answer questions, address concerns, and thank readers for their feedback.
b. Be Active on Social Media
Engage with your audience on social media platforms. Share your blog posts, ask for feedback, and participate in conversations.
c. Create Interactive Content
Consider creating polls, quizzes, or interactive calculators related to finance. This not only engages your audience but also provides them with valuable tools.
4. Show Your Expertise
Demonstrating your expertise in finance helps establish you as a trustworthy authority. Here’s how you can showcase your knowledge:
a. Share Your Credentials
If you have any relevant qualifications or certifications, share them with your audience. This could include degrees in finance, certifications, or professional experience.
b. Write In-Depth Guides
Create comprehensive guides on complex financial topics. In-depth content demonstrates your expertise and provides significant value to your readers.
c. Guest Post on Reputable Sites
Writing guest posts for reputable financial websites can help build your credibility. It shows that other experts in the field recognize your knowledge.
5. Maintain a Professional Appearance
The look and feel of your blog can impact how trustworthy you appear. A professional design can make a significant difference.
a. Use a Clean and Modern Design
A clean, modern design with easy navigation helps make your blog look professional and trustworthy. Avoid clutter and ensure that your content is easy to read.
b. Ensure Mobile Responsiveness
Many readers will access your blog from mobile devices. Make sure your site is mobile-friendly to provide a good user experience.
c. Use High-Quality Images
Use high-quality images and graphics to enhance your content. This shows that you put effort into your blog, which can help build trust.
6. Be Consistent
Consistency in posting and messaging is key to building trust. When readers know what to expect, they are more likely to return to your blog.
a. Post Regularly
Develop a consistent posting schedule and stick to it. Whether it’s once a week or once a month, regular updates keep your audience engaged.
b. Maintain a Consistent Tone
Use a consistent tone and style in your writing. Whether you choose to be formal or conversational, consistency helps create a recognizable brand.
7. Protect Your Readers’ Privacy
Respecting your readers’ privacy is crucial for building trust, especially when dealing with financial information.
a. Use Secure Connections
Ensure that your website uses HTTPS to protect your readers’ data. This is particularly important if you collect any personal information from your audience.
b. Have a Clear Privacy Policy
Create a clear and comprehensive privacy policy that explains how you handle readers’ data. Make it easy for readers to find and understand.
c. Avoid Spammy Practices
Do not engage in spammy practices such as sending unsolicited emails or bombarding readers with pop-ups. Respecting their privacy and experience builds trust.
8. Provide Real-Life Examples and Case Studies
Sharing real-life examples and case studies can help your readers relate to the information you provide and see its practical applications.
a. Use Personal Experiences
Share your personal experiences with finance. This makes your content more relatable and shows that you practice what you preach.
b. Include Testimonials
If readers have benefited from your advice, ask them to share their stories as testimonials. Real-life success stories can significantly boost your credibility.
c. Analyze Case Studies
Analyze case studies of financial strategies or products. Providing detailed, real-world examples helps readers understand how they can apply the information to their own lives.
Conclusion
Building trust with your financial blog audience takes time and effort, but it is essential for long-term success. By providing accurate information, being transparent, engaging with your audience, showcasing your expertise, maintaining a professional appearance, being consistent, protecting privacy, and sharing real-life examples, you can establish a trustworthy and reliable blog that readers will return to time and again.
